Cognition Design - Phase 01

This is the weltfern documentation for the first phase of Cognition Design. Everything we did while working on this project is listed here.

1 - What needed to happen?

We completed each of the jointly-agreed goals which consisted of two major milestones:

- The overall believability of the scenes is improved.
- The project runs steady at 90FPS.

What we did exactly to achieve these milestones will be explained in the following paragraphs.

3 - Achieving realism

In addition to the assets populating the scenes we also worked on improving their environment in general. In order to achieve a realistic look we did a couple more things:

- Completely reworked the light setup for every scene.
    - Improved the exposure of each scene to create a reasonable variation in their illumination.
    - Added HDRs to every light to reproduce the physical properties of real world light.
    - Implemented sunlight to create the illusion of a living outside world.
- Restructured the Reflection Probes to guarantee sharp and plausible reflections.
- Added Anti Aliasing to prevent jagged edges when viewing the project in VR.

4 - Increasing the performance

Finally yet importantly we increased the performance of the project to make it more cost efficient. To accomplish the second major milestone we implemented the following changes:

- Realised LOD (Level of Detail) meshes for every revamped asset. This guarantees a reasonable quality based on the distance between the viewer and the rendered object.
- Reworked the light maps for a more stable representation of the scenes lighting.
- Optimised the current realtime light setup to be used more efficiently.
- Restructured the mesh colliders to improve not just the performance but also the way users can move inside VR.
